Bradford City 'activate Colin Doyle's £1 release clause'

A report claims that Blackpool keeper Colin Doyle could join Bradford City for just £1 after the League One side met the knockdown asking price written into his contract.

Bradford City have reportedly activated a release clause of just £1 in Blackpool goalkeeper Colin Doyle's contract.

The one-time capped Republic of Ireland international enjoyed an impressive personal campaign for the Tangerines last season when making 35 appearances.

Doyle could not prevent Blackpool from suffering relegation into the fourth tier of English football, though, with that drop into League Two thought to be enough to trigger the clause written into his contract.

According to Sky Sports News, Bradford are the first side to capitalise on the knockdown price and could now sign the stopper for a three-figure sum.

Bradford narrowly missed out on promotion to the Championship last season, having suffered defeat in the playoff semi-final to Millwall.
